Transform your steak night with these Catalina Steaks, where the usual grill marks bow down to a saucy, tangy twist. It's a simple yet bold move that'll have everyone asking, 'Why didn't I think of that?'

4 sirloin steaks, sliced into strips
1 bottle (16 ounce size) Catalina dressing, divided
1 container (16 ounce size) sour cream
In a frying pan, brown the strips of steak in 2 tablespoons Catalina dressing.
Mix the remainder of the bottle of Catalina dressing with the container of sour cream. Add sauce to steak and simmer on low heat for at least 15 minutes.
